28: Talents, Dreams, Working and Unworking

In this episode, my 20-year-old daughter, Imogen, and I talk about what she wants to do when she finishes her university degree in a few months' time.
What are Imogen's dreams for the future, and is it possible for her to follow them?
Should I encourage her in these dreams?
Or should I point her in the direction of safe and secure employment?
We all have talents. Are we obliged to use them?
What might the word 'unworking' mean?
Using our own definition of the word, should unschooling lead to unworking?
Unschoolers are different. Can this be frustrating?
And what new adventure might Imogen and I be setting out on?

27: The Tricky Business of Registering an Unschooler as a Homeschooler

This week I report back on our recent homeschool registration visit.
Is it possible for unschoolers to register as homeschoolers and not compromise their way of life? e.g. How can we fulfill strict requirements such as the need to follow the school syllabus?
Is there a gentle way of changing people's misinformed opinions about unschooling?
Is it necessary to find a way of showcasing our children's learning when we are dealing with such people as the educational department?
How did our registration visit go? Did our Authorised Person like my Evernote records?
And do I sound like an Evernote salesperson? (I suppose I did get a bit carried away!!!)
